Transaction 63f6ac113ec69c7b67b9fdbb9a089f8d21881cb9d0c79a4dc0dab850c38ccaa3
1 Input
1 Output
-
63f6ac113ec69c7b67b9fdbb9a089f8d21881cb9d0c79a4dc0dab850c38ccaa3:0
- value
- 34289175
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1dfe1f0aa6306814620f474840ba57ab4b83cf96 OP_EQUAL
- address
- 34Rbwm78xMbF797vt2c2cPT6ny2br5ZPfd